In a quiet New England town, two little girls forge a bond so fierce that no one remembers they aren't really sisters. Lucy and Dora share everything: secrets, adventures, and the winding lanes of their picturesque neighborhood. But their most treasured possession is the Silver Bear, a delicate necklace that becomes the symbol of their unbreakable friendship. When circumstances threaten to pull them apart, the girls must hold fast to what matters most. Brown writes with a tender precision that captures the entire emotional universe of childhood - the fierce loyalties, the small heartbreaks, and the way a single object can hold immense meaning. This is a book about what it means to choose your family, and to treasure the people who choose you back.
